Output bd6cdbabec8d760ed69d44ba7fc3da94eddcffda0eea1c2538d4b0d97a2bc2fa:0

value
7302462
script pubkey
OP_HASH160 OP_PUSHBYTES_20 77a47e24014b484d45aa9288ebc5254e7fad6eee OP_EQUAL
address
3CbdPXY69gWkxzg3uE8jMpY8JSYjbjsaFv
transaction
bd6cdbabec8d760ed69d44ba7fc3da94eddcffda0eea1c2538d4b0d97a2bc2fa
confirmations
334329
spent
true